NC AHEC Strategic PlanCalendar Years 2015 – 2018
MISSIONTo meet North Carolina’s health and health workforce needs.
NC AHEC provides educational programs and services that bridge academic institutions and communities to improve the health of the
people of North Carolina with a focus on underserved populations.
VISIONTo help lead transformation of health care education and services in North Carolina.
VALUES
Collaboration – We will be team-based and open-minded Diversity – We will be respectful and inclusive
Service Excellence – We will deliver quality activities and services that our customers value
Innovation – We will continuously generate, implement, test, and improve new ideasIntegrity – We will act with fairness, transparency and the highest level of ethics

Strategic Imperatives 2015-2018
• Improve health care workforce education.
• Improve access and effectiveness of primary care in rural and underserved areas.
• Ensure a valued and sustainable practice support service

Making a DifferenceI was 16 years old. I was a rising junior at an alternative school and a new teen mother. I had generally done well in school, but I felt like I was beginning to lose my way. College didn't seem like a realistic goal for me since I had a little baby and I really hadn't taken any interest in a specific career. After really taking time to consider my future, I realized that I needed to help people. So many people came together to help me and my daughter, so what better way to repay them than paying it forward?
